If you're not using Camera RAW, you're not using the full potential of your digital camera! (enlarge photo)
This introductory course is a great way to find out why more people are shooting in RAW mode, then editing the images in software like Adobe Photoshop Elements or Adobe Photoshop CS4/CS5. Working with RAW files in these programs has many advantages, including controlling exposure, adjusting color, highlight & shadow detail, and more.
We'll walk you through the key workflow steps, from capturing RAW files in your camera to making simple software adjustments that will have a big impact on your images. See the power of working with RAW files and how you can save time by correcting multiple images in just one click. We'll make recommendations on which steps to do first, and which are best for later in the process, all to help you maximize every image you capture!

This introduction to HDR photography will explore an exciting alternative for photographing high-contrast (high dynamic range) scenes. Get tips on how to look for subjects and scenes that work well for HDR and which ones may not, as well as tips on camera settings and shooting techniques. Learn how to shoot a sequence of photos quickly of the same scene (some dark, some bright) to get one great final image. See how software like Photomatix and Adobe Photoshop (CS2 or newer) let you blend the best parts of each image to create a traditional photo look, but with better highlight and shadow detail. If you'd like something more creative, see lots of examples of how to go for a hyper-realistic or even surrealistic effect.
HDR allows you to bring out the vibrant colors, incredible detail, and texture of the scenes around you that are otherwise impossible to capture. We'll demonstrate how to control the amount of the effect applied to your blended images and how to get the final look you want. Once you see what can be accomplished with these techniques, you're likely to find a new way of seeing and a new way of shooting.
